Prepare your instance for GlideEncrypter deprecation

  • Use an instance scan script to find and remove GlideEncrypter API calls on your instance. Removing these calls is a necessary step in deprecating 3DES encryption on your instance.

    Before you begin

    Role required: admin

    The GlideEncrypter API is planned for deprecation as of the Zurich release of ServiceNow. Removing GlideEncrypter calls from your script is also a necessary step before deprecating 3DES encryption on your instance.

    Procedure

    1. Navigate to All > Instance Scan > Suites.
    2. In the Suites list, select GlideEncrypter to identify the records with GlideEncrypter usages.
    3. In the Suites record, select Execute Suite Scan.
    4. In the Scan Suites Now window, select Full Instance, then select Execute Scan.
      The suite scan executes. During the scan execution a Execute Test Scan, a window displays the progress of the scan.Scan progress window
      Note:
      This scan checks only records that have been created or modified by the customer.
    5. When the scan is complete, select Go to Result to view the Scan Result record.

    6. In the Scan Result record, select the Count field on the Scan Findings list to navigate to a record.

    7. Modify any scripts in the record that uses the GlideEncrypter API.
      For details on alternatives to GlideEncrypter, see Alternatives to deprecated GlideEncrypter APIs.
      Note:
      You do not need to modify base system (out-of-box) records if you have not made any changes to them. These records are handled by ServiceNow.
    8. After removing GlideEncrypter calls from your scripts, run the scan again to ensure that there are no remaining calls to the API.
